Transforming Graphs Of Functions Calculator

Transforming Graphs of Functions Calculator

Adjust parameters to see how transformations affect the base function.

Adjust parameters and click “Transform & Plot” to see the transformed equation and key insights.

Interactive Graph

The transformed function is plotted alongside the base function for comparison.

Transforming Graphs of Functions Calculator: A Comprehensive Guide

Understanding transformations of graphs is one of the most powerful skills in algebra, pre-calculus, and calculus. A transforming graphs of functions calculator is designed to accelerate comprehension by visualizing how parameter changes warp a base function. Whether you are analyzing a quadratic, cubic, absolute value, square root, or trigonometric function, transformations make the graph dynamic and highly adaptable to real-world modeling scenarios. In this guide, we will explore the logic behind each transformation, examine how combinations of parameters interact, and explain how to use a calculator to build intuition and accuracy.

Why Graph Transformations Matter in Mathematics and Science

Graph transformations are more than textbook exercises—they are the foundation of modeling. A small change in a coefficient can represent a huge change in real-world conditions: an increase in growth rate, a shift in time, or a rescaling of measurement units. Engineers use transformations to match empirical data, economists use them to align trends, and scientists apply them to normalize complex phenomena. When you learn transformations, you are learning how to treat functions as adaptable tools rather than fixed expressions.

The Core Transformation Model

The most common transformation model can be expressed as:

y = a · f(b(x − h)) + k

Each parameter influences the base function f(x) in a specific way:

  • a: Vertical stretch or compression; if negative, reflects over the x-axis.
  • b: Horizontal stretch or compression; if negative, reflects over the y-axis.
  • h: Horizontal shift (right if positive, left if negative).
  • k: Vertical shift (up if positive, down if negative).

A calculator that plots both the original and transformed function helps you compare and interpret changes at a glance, making abstract algebraic descriptions tangible.

Base Functions: Why the Parent Graph Matters

The “parent graph” is the simplest version of a function, such as f(x) = x² or f(x) = |x|. Each parent graph has a signature shape and a domain of definition. The calculator lets you choose a base function because the effect of transformation depends on its structure. For instance, applying a horizontal stretch to a square root function influences the domain boundary at x = 0, while the same stretch applied to a sine function alters the period. This is why the parent function matters: it determines the baseline geometry that transformations will reshape.

Vertical Transformations: a and k in Action

Vertical changes affect output values (y-coordinates) directly. When you multiply by a, every output is scaled, effectively stretching or compressing the graph vertically. If a = 2, the graph doubles in height; if a = 0.5, it halves. Negative values reflect the graph across the x-axis, flipping the shape vertically. The k value shifts the entire graph up or down by adding a constant to every output. These two operations often work together: you might reflect a function and then move it upward to align with observed data.

Horizontal Transformations: b and h Explained

Horizontal transformations can be counterintuitive because they operate on the input side of the function. When you use b inside the function, it influences how quickly the function progresses across the x-axis. If b = 2, the graph compresses horizontally and becomes narrower; if b = 0.5, it stretches and becomes wider. A negative b reflects the graph across the y-axis. The h parameter shifts the graph left or right, but note the sign: a positive h moves the graph to the right because x is replaced by (x − h).

Transformation Summary Table

Parameter Effect on Graph Key Visual Impact
a Vertical stretch/compress; reflect over x-axis if negative Taller or shorter graph; flips if negative
b Horizontal stretch/compress; reflect over y-axis if negative Wider or narrower; flips left-right if negative
h Horizontal shift Moves graph right (positive) or left (negative)
k Vertical shift Moves graph up (positive) or down (negative)

Interpreting Combined Transformations

Most real-world applications involve multiple transformations simultaneously. For example, consider the function y = -2f(0.5(x − 3)) + 1. This expression reflects the graph vertically, stretches it by a factor of 2, shifts it right by 3, compresses it horizontally by a factor of 2, and moves it up by 1. A calculator helps you visualize these changes in a coherent order. Because transformations inside the function affect the input, you should usually interpret them before the outside transformations. Visualization clarifies the final shape far more effectively than algebra alone.

Domain and Range Implications

Transformations affect domain and range in subtle ways. A vertical stretch does not change the domain but can expand the range. A horizontal shift moves the domain interval along the x-axis, which is crucial for functions like √x or log(x), where the domain is restricted. Similarly, a vertical shift changes the range, often making certain outputs possible or impossible. The calculator lets you track these effects visually, which is especially useful when learning how to set up constraints or solve inequalities.

Comparing Parent and Transformed Graphs

A useful strategy in graphing is to overlay the parent function with the transformed function. This enables you to identify exactly how each parameter alters the curve. For example, the absolute value function |x| becomes a V-shape, and adjusting a and b changes its steepness. On the sine function, the same parameters affect amplitude and period. The calculator’s comparative graph makes these effects unmistakable, turning abstract formulas into intuitive geometry.

Applications Across Disciplines

Transformations are foundational in modeling physical, biological, and economic systems. In physics, transformations help model oscillations with sine functions or quadratic motion under gravity. In biology, transformations align growth curves with experimental data. In finance, transformations can adjust trend lines for seasonal effects. When you use a transforming graphs of functions calculator, you’re practicing a universal modeling skill that applies across academic and professional contexts.

Examples of Common Transformations

Base Function Transformed Function Interpretation
f(x) = x² y = 3(x − 2)² − 4 Stretch upward by 3, shift right 2, down 4
f(x) = |x| y = -0.5|2x + 1| + 3 Reflect, compress vertically, stretch horizontally, left shift, up shift
f(x) = sin(x) y = 2sin(0.5(x − π)) Amplitude 2, period doubled, right shift by π

Using the Calculator Effectively

To use the calculator strategically, start with a simple parameter change and observe the graph. Adjust a first to see vertical scaling, then apply b for horizontal scaling, then shift using h and k. This layered approach mirrors how transformations are taught, and the calculator’s feedback reinforces your learning. If you are preparing for exams, use the tool to create random parameter combinations and predict the shape before plotting; this helps build strong visual reasoning skills.

Conceptual Pitfalls and How to Avoid Them

Many learners struggle with the sign of h and b. Remember that horizontal shifts go in the opposite direction of the sign inside the function. Additionally, horizontal stretches are inversely related to the coefficient; a larger b compresses rather than stretches. If you consistently check the graph, these misconceptions fade quickly. Using the calculator allows you to test hypotheses without fear of being wrong, which is essential for mastery.

Advanced Insights: Transformation Composition

In advanced study, you may analyze transformations as compositions of functions. This perspective highlights that transformations are function operations, not just graph changes. For instance, applying a horizontal shift then a vertical stretch is a composition of an input transformation and an output transformation. Viewing transformations as compositions helps in calculus when analyzing changes in function behavior, particularly in derivatives and integrals.

Reference Links for Further Learning

  • NASA for real-world modeling contexts involving sinusoidal and quadratic transformations.
  • Khan Academy (educational tutorials on graph transformations and function behavior).
  • University of Georgia resources that include algebra and precalculus transformation notes.

Mastering graph transformations gives you a powerful lens for interpreting functions and their behavior. A transforming graphs of functions calculator is an interactive bridge between algebraic expressions and visual intuition. It allows you to experiment, validate, and refine your understanding. Whether you are a student, teacher, or professional, the ability to manipulate and interpret function graphs is a cornerstone of quantitative literacy. Explore, adjust, and observe—the graph will tell the story.

Leave a Reply

Your email address will not be published. Required fields are marked *